How much does a Methods/Procedures Analyst IV make in Middletown, OH?
As of March 01, 2025, the average annual salary for a Methods/Procedures Analyst IV in Middletown, OH is $101,734. According to Salary.com, salaries can range from a low of $75,390 to a high of $129,935, with most professionals earning between $87,945 and $116,495.

How Does Experience Level Affect a Methods/Procedures Analyst IV's Salary?
An entry-level Methods/Procedures Analyst IV with under 1 year experience makes about $93,539.
With less than 2 years of experience, a mid-level Methods/Procedures Analyst IV makes around $94,557.
After 2-4 years, the Methods/Procedures Analyst IV pay rises to about $96,186.
Those senior Methods/Procedures Analyst IV with 5-8 years of experience earn roughly $98,223, and those Methods/Procedures Analyst IV having 8 years or more experience are expected to earn about $101,103 on average.
